Re: roof fell in last night
If it's leaking in the valley the only right way to fix it is peal back both sides of the valley and redo the flashing so the water drains correctly.

Re: roof fell in last night
Is it possible to tarp the whole area where the valley is? You'll need to lay some plywood over the hole so water won't pond and cave the tarp in. If so, it would at least keep you dry until you can properly repair it. Sorry about your luck.
